Toyota is headed in the wrong direction

Just rented a new base LC for a day and we were pretty disappointed. (Photo featuring pregnant wife puking)

Cons: -The interior felt cheap as hell (our $40k Rav4 Hybrid XSE feels like a Porsche comparatively). The stock finishes should be better for a $60k vehicle. -The engine is underpowered (felt slightly more powerful than the Rav4 hybrid, with the added weight). -Felt like a Suburban driving off-road, not a world class LC like every other LC ever -the damn lane following technology couldn’t be turned off (I clicked the button a few times) so it drove me into pedestrians and bikers a few times. -the visibility is horrendous. Blocky rearview mirror taking up 1/3 of the windshield and the hood flares block your road view.

Pros: -Looks kinda cool and commands the road

Not sure what all the hype is about.
